Driving From Reus to PortAventura and the Coast
Once you've collected your car, the drive itself is short and manageable. PortAventura and the main Costa Dorada resorts sit just off the AP-7 motorway, a toll road that runs down the coast, with Salou and Cambrils only a few minutes further on. Signage is clear and in Spanish and Catalan, and the roads around Reus and Tarragona province are generally well maintained.
A few things UK drivers should keep in mind:
- Spain drives on the right, which takes a little concentration at roundabouts and junctions for the first hour or so, particularly if your hire car is left-hand drive as most local cars will be.
- Motorway tolls are common on the AP-7. Keep some coins or a card handy at toll booths, or check with your operator whether an electronic tag is fitted.
- Speed limits are in kilometres per hour, not miles, and are lower in built-up areas around Salou and Cambrils in high season.
- Parking in central Salou and Cambrils can be tight in summer. PortAventura itself has large dedicated car parks for visitors.
- You'll need your UK driving licence and, depending on current requirements, it's worth checking whether an International Driving Permit is needed at the time you travel.
